Inscribed by Author(s). 148 pp. ; OCLC: 247869330 ; paper wrappers ; SIGNED presentation copy by Vern Williamsen to Henryk Ziomek ; FINE ; Antonio Mira de Amescua (Guadix, Granada c. 1574--1644). España. De familia noble estudió teología en Guadix y Granada mezclando su sacerdocio con su dedicación a la literatura. Estuvo en Nápoles al servicio del conde de Lemos y luego vivió en Madrid, donde participó en justas poéticas y fiestas cortesanas. ; Characters: MARCELO, older man (45-50), father of ALEJANDRO (20 years), ROQUE, servant to Alejandro, Don DIEGO, (20) a friend of Alejandro, Don LUIS, (20) another friend, CARLOS, (20) friend to Diego and Luis, and suitor to Angela, GOMEZ, elderly servant to Angela's mother, FABIAN, a servant to Marcelo, DOMINGO, a servant to Don Diego, ISABEL, (18) Alejandro's wife, ANGELA, (18) a young woman, MOTHER (38-40 years) of Angela..
